A hospital in Medak, treating patients from Madrasa Minhaj ul Uloom who were injured in an attack by a Hindutva mob, was allegedly targeted by 150-200 BJP and BJYM workers on Saturday, June 15, 2024.

“Is treating a patient a sin?” Dr. Naveen of Orthopaedic Hospital Medak asked in a video shared on social media. The doctor, visibly shaken and in tears, spoke about the traumatic experience of having his hospital attacked by the Hindutva goons. “Next time whenever any patient comes to my hospital, I will first consult other doctors before treating him,” he said sarcastically, highlighting his frustration and helplessness.

The mob not only vandalized the hospital but also smashed the cars of the hospital staff parked outside. According to reports, the management of Madrasa Minhaj ul Uloom had purchased cattle for sacrifice for Bakra Eid. This act of religious observance triggered unrest among members of right-wing Hindutva organizations, who created a ruckus near the madrasa. Police intervened and dispersed the mob, but not before the attackers targeted nearby shops owned by Muslims.
An hour later, members of the right-wing groups returned to the madrasa, launching a renewed and more violent attack. Several individuals inside the madrasa were injured and had to be rushed to the local hospital for treatment.
“We were treating the wounded patients when a mob of about 100 to 150 people stormed the hospital, pelting stones and damaging the window panes. Furniture was damaged, and a staff member suffered a fractured leg,” Dr. Naveen recounted to media persons. “Tell us what wrong we have done. Is treating a patient a sin?” he asked, expressing his disbelief and sorrow over the incident.
In the aftermath of the violence, Medak remains tense. The state has deployed additional police forces to the disturbed area to maintain order and prevent further escalation. The community is in shock, grappling with the violence that disrupted their lives and the assault on a place meant to heal and save lives.
